The City of Apopka is located in Central Florida, approximately 12 miles Northwest of Orlando, in Orange County. Our department protects a population of more than 33,000 residents within 30 square miles utilizing four stations. Each station is staffed to provide complete fire service, as well as, Advanced Life Support ambulance service.

The Apopka Fire Department's history dates to the early 1900's shortly after the incorporation of the City in 1882. Since then, our department has undergone many changes and the City has grown tremendously in size and population. In 1985, EMS Coordinator/Lieutenant Richard Anderson, became the departments newest Fire Chief. Chief Anderson began as a dispatcher for the department, who then became a full-time firefighter/EMT, and successfully completed the requirements to become one of the first paramedics in Orange County. As a strong and progressive leader, Chief Anderson has been responsible for many positive and progressive changes as Apopka's Fire Chief. Today, the department is rated by ISO as a class 1 department. This puts the Apopka Fire Department in the top .09% of the country. Apopka boasts 75 full-time firefighters, an administrative staff of 5, 30 volunteers, 4 fire stations, an arson canine, and a host of the latest technological and state-of-the art equipment available to the fire and EMS services.
